Output 65b66c0361226176801fb5766cb1bdff6706ce24fc3c1120f31e98472612a067:4

value
258597
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e44136285647eb997372f8d9b5da42db7f20ab8 OP_EQUAL
address
3Bk3odSrNxq2c8atqTxQqJLEi2BSNpA6s2
transaction
65b66c0361226176801fb5766cb1bdff6706ce24fc3c1120f31e98472612a067
spent
true